This book provide information on the hydrolysis of breadfruit and subsequent application for gluconic acid production using Aspergillus niger. Gluconic acid is an organic acid that found its application in food, beverages, pharmaceutical industries and medicinal purposes.This book is a resource material for whosoever want to build a plant producing gluconic acid. It is also relevant to the academia for further researches.

Engr. E. Olawale Ajala was a graduate of Chemical Engineering from Lautech, Ogbomoso, Nigeria. He obtained his M.Sc degree from OAU, Ile-Ife, Nigeria and currently a Ph.D student at FUTMInna, Minna, Nigeria. He is an Academic Staff of Unilorin, Nigeria with research interest in bioenergy and biotechnology with a number of publications to his credit
